Output 126bf4fa44ffc1719b64d63a124af9879b41552240175908a66336ae32ac7b4d:330

value
2653126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d70aa7b51b852f63617c894405a50c0bd55d29 OP_EQUAL
address
AFm2afFVyS4unygp1Me8duueoTWFZv2Ym5
transaction
126bf4fa44ffc1719b64d63a124af9879b41552240175908a66336ae32ac7b4d